Skip to main content

ProgressReporter

Trait ProgressReporter 

Source
pub trait ProgressReporter: Send + Sync {
    // Required method
    fn report(&self, event: &ProgressEvent);
}
Expand description

Receives immutable progress events.

Required Methods§

Source

fn report(&self, event: &ProgressEvent)

Reports one progress event.

§Parameters
  • event - Immutable progress event to report.
§Panics

Reporter implementations may panic if their output sink fails. Callers decide whether reporter panics are propagated or isolated.

Implementors§